Abstract
Foamed materials including sponge rubber, moss rubber cords and other porous packing cords are prepared by blowing natural rubber; synthetic rubbers based on silicones, butadiene, chlorobutadiene or isoprene polymers, diolefin copolymers with styrene and acryloni trile, ethylene/vinylacetate polymers and polyvinyl chloride/nitrilo rubber blends; polyvinyl chloride and polystyrene with nitrosourethanes of the formula <FORM:1024647/C3/1> wherein R, R1, R2, R3, R5 and R6 represent alkyl or cycloalkyl radicals having up to 6 carbon atoms, R, R1, R5 and R6 may also represent hydrogen and R and R1 may also represent hydroxyalkyl radicals or radicals of the formula <FORM:1024647/C3/2> (in which R4 represents an alkyl or cycloalkyl radical having up to 6 carbon atoms), a and b are 1,2 or 3, and X represents a direct linkage or a heteroatom (e.g. O, S or N), alone or in conjunction with plasticizers and sulphonic acid esters.ALSO:The invention comprises nitrosourethanes of the formula <FORM:1024647/C2/1> wherein R, R1, R2, R3, R5 and R6 represent alkyl or cycloalkyl radicals having up to 6 carbon atoms, R, R1, R5 and R6 may also represent hydrogen and R and R1 may also represent hydroxyalkyl radicals or radicals of the formula <FORM:1024647/C2/2> (in which R4 represents an alkyl or cycloalkyl radical having up to 6 carbon atoms), a and b are 1, 2 or 3, and X represents a direct linkage or a hetero atom, for instance O, S or N (which may either bear a hydrogen atom or an alkyl substituent). The above nitrosourethanes are prepared by reacting appropriate glycols or polyalcohols with appropriate isocyanates, or by reacting appropriate di- or polychlorocarbonic acid esters with appropriate primary amines to form urethane intermediates, which are then nitrosated with nitrous acid.ALSO:Foamed coated materials are prepared by brushing paper, or fabrics having a base coating, with a polyvinylchloride paste containing a nitrosourethane blowing agent of the formula:- <FORM:1024647/B1-B2/1> together with specified fillers, plasticizers, stabilizers and pigments, and subsequently heating to a temperature of between 125-175 DEG C.
